I've been playing it now when I can...which isn't as often as I like :D I really like how they throw training missions at you while you are going through the campaign. Completely optional and you can come back to a mission to go for the S without having to replay the whole campaign. The new units are pretty nice so far and the AI isn't so...baitworthy. Some of the CO's in AWDS were easy to bait in for the kill and others were not. I am having a harder time baiting the AI in Days of Ruin right now...which is just awesome. Overall, it's more of the same stuff with some updated units and everything. The units advancing in levels with kills is a nice bonus.
